This book, Step by Step Reading Pentacam Topography, deals with pentacam topography. Corneal topography initially gained prominence in the sphere of refractive surgery for the main purpose of excluding potential candidates for RK or LASIK due to sub-clinical keratoconus. As technology developed, corneal topography developed into a therapeutic corneal tool when the data was used to drive topography-guided photorefractive keratectomy (PRK). In this book, the comparison made among the three most popular diagnostic devices in chapter one is of most importance; it informs the reader about the principles in general and specifically. Chapter four presents a thorough clinical approach of the refractive surgery candidate. The importance here stems from its relevance to the systematic methodology to study the case as a whole.
